ArizonaPaper + scan
Hand-marked paper ballots counted on optical scanners; BMDs for accessibility. Arizona's Active Early Voting List (A.R.S. § 16-544) mails a ballot for every election to opt-in voters, and the large majority of Arizonans vote by mail. Foundational law: Arizona Revised Statutes Title 16 (Elections and Electors). Source: azleg.gov.
Voting Channels
The voting channels available under current law, each verified against the cited statute.
- Election dayElection-day in personall
In-person voting at the polling place / vote center on election day; polls open 6:00 a.m. and close 7:00 p.m.
A.R.S. § 16-565
- EarlyEarly in personall-voters
In-person early voting at the county recorder's office and early-voting locations.
A.R.S. § 16-542
- PostalPostal / mailno-excuse
No-excuse early voting by mail; voters may join the Active Early Voting List to be mailed a ballot for every election. The large majority of Arizonans vote by mail.
A.R.S. §§ 16-541 to 16-544
- ProxyProxynot available
No proxy voting.
- InternetInternetnot available
No internet voting.
